

Spanish Lake
Visit website5.7/10 • 6
2014-06-13 • 1h 22m
A small town with big problems.
A bold and unflinching documentary on 'white flight' in the area of Spanish Lake, Missouri, a post WW2 suburb. The town experiences rapid economic decline and population turnover due to racism and governmental policies which support the white exodus. The themes of the film parallel America's growing political divide, racial tension, and rise of anti-government sentiment.
